Transaction 16af621e6c32f472503264816f9190ace81acef5296f17a136223babf472e24f

1 Input
2 Outputs
  • 16af621e6c32f472503264816f9190ace81acef5296f17a136223babf472e24f:0
  • value  450657004
    address  1G874sRwDUtbfFTwCwkp32qsPUEw9GJAcd
  • 16af621e6c32f472503264816f9190ace81acef5296f17a136223babf472e24f:1
  • value  5152913
    address  12KZdjaycKVE1A59R4pVt6CpDR4wGcG7JU